This is a current working plan

General:

We get docking rights and full services access in all fountain stations and permission to set up poses anywhere in fountain provided it is not in any restricted constellation.
We get permission to rat, mine, explore anywhere in fountain (see restrictions below) with the provision that your pilots do not rat in systems already taken by other NPCers and dont cause drama.

Generally there's a simple rule of first come first served. No one can force a renter to pull up a pos except Pandemic Legion or Sons of Tangra or by their authorization. If a system already has sovereignty, you need to ask permission before laying down a tower. Any tower dropped in PL or SOT systems without explicit permission will be removed immediately peacefully or not. People abusing this rule and dropping sov in lots of systems will be punished in some way that will make this not worthwhile.

Due to the increases in SOV (seeing as people are taking sov so they can have their own private ratting systems) which is reducing the systems people are able to use the following additions to the above are implemented. SOV does not grant the right to ask people to leave the system. There is NO owning any system outside the restricted constellations. What this means is first come first served. If you are ratting in the system you may ask others to leave if you were there first. If you are ratting and they are there to MINE you can not ask them to leave. Systems are shared.

Everyone in fountain is NBSI.

Restrictions:

In the sovereignty of the following alliances, you leave the system if one of the members of the owning alliance asks you to leave
-Pandemic Legion
-Sons of Tangra

Towers are NOT to be anchored in PL or SOT sov systems.

Restricted constellations:
-Griffin
-Minotaur
-Phoenix
-Skaven
-Chimera
-Unicorn

The listed constellations are off limits to unauthorized renters. You can't rat/mine/run exploration sites in these constellation. However you can run esculation sites, NPC missions and pass through them.


Actions:
1 )  Standings: Once we have been added to running list of blues - we need to set standings to the appropriate corps/alliances and I need to contact each entiry to ensure reciprocal standings have been set.
2 )  Scout Fountain for where to setup a POS
3 )  Purchase POS and modules for deployment
4 )  Arrange for corp & member assets to be move to Kubinen for transport
5 )  Place cyno alts for the carrier jump & ensure spare fuel is in place for repeat trips
6 )  Jump down the POS and initial assets
7 )  Rinse and repeat assets as members move down.  Members should goto the main station in Fountain and setup a clone as their first priority.
8 )  Close any un-needed offices
